Old Berkhamstedian rugby scarf, City tie

An Old Berkhamstedian ‘City tie’ with its distinctive stripes of gold, red and white on dark navy. Donated by Mike Horton OB Swifts, 1964. The tie was worn by Mike’s Grandfather, Alick C.Pratt OB, 1889.

As the O.B.A. was formed in 1892, Alick could well have been one of the Association’s earliest members, which would mean that the precious tie is more than a hundred years old.

The Old Berkhamstedian Rugby Club scarf, c.1930s, belonged to J.M.Watt OB Bees, 1921 and was donated by his son Robert M. Watt OB Bees, 1946.

J.M.Watt was a member of the School’s 1920 1st XV, and is the lad 3rd from the left, back row.
